Tigers Decline Options on Sewald, Urquidy; Both Become Free Agents

Story summary
  • The Detroit Tigers declined options on right-handed pitchers Paul Sewald and José Urquidy, making both free agents.
  • Sewald had a $10 million mutual option and will receive a $1 million buyout after a season marred by injury.
  • Urquidy appeared in two games while recovering from Tommy John surgery and had a $4 million option declined.
  • The Tigers are under the 40-man roster limit and plan to seek bullpen replacements.
